Styling HTML components is important for creating visually interesting and practical net pages. Knowing however antithetic show properties activity is cardinal to controlling format and position. Amongst these properties, show: inline and show: inline-artifact are often utilized, but their variations tin beryllium delicate and generally complicated. This article dives heavy into the nuances of these 2 show settings, exploring their functionalities and demonstrating however to usage them efficaciously to accomplish circumstantial format targets. Selecting the accurate show mounting tin drastically better your web site’s responsiveness and general person education. Truthful fto’s unravel the mysteries of inline and inline-artifact and empower you to brand knowledgeable styling selections.
Knowing show: inline
show: inline permits parts to travel horizontally, similar matter, with out breaking the formation. They lone inhabit the width essential for their contented. Deliberation of them arsenic phrases inside a conviction. Important to knowing inline parts is that width and tallness properties are ignored. You tin fit margins and padding, however these lone impact the horizontal spacing, not the vertical.
For illustration, if you use a width of 200px to a span component with show: inline, the width volition stay unchanged, decided solely by the contented inside the span. This diagnostic tin beryllium utile for tiny parts similar hyperlinks oregon emphasised matter, however limiting once you demand much power complete component dimensions.
A communal usage lawsuit for show: inline is styling anchor tags inside a paragraph, permitting them to seamlessly combine with the surrounding matter.
Exploring show: inline-artifact
show: inline-artifact provides a almighty operation of inline and artifact-flat behaviour. Similar inline components, they travel horizontally inside a formation. Nevertheless, the cardinal quality is that inline-artifact components regard width and tallness properties. This means you tin power their dimensions and positioning much exactly.
The quality to fit width and tallness provides inline-artifact overmuch better flexibility than inline. You tin make layouts with parts broadside-by-broadside with out resorting to floats oregon another much analyzable format methods. Moreover, vertical margins and padding are revered, permitting for finer power complete spacing.
See creating a navigation card with respective gadgets. Utilizing show: inline-artifact permits you to fit the dimensions of all card point, power their spacing, and support them aligned horizontally.
Cardinal Variations and Once to Usage All
The pursuing array summarizes the cardinal variations betwixt inline and inline-artifact:
| Place | inline | inline-artifact | 
|---|---|---|
| Width/Tallness | Ignored | Revered | 
| Vertical Border/Padding | Ignored | Revered | 
| Formation Breaks | Nary | Nary (except compelled) | 
Take inline for parts that ought to travel course inside matter, similar hyperlinks oregon tiny styling changes. Decide for inline-artifact once you demand much power complete component dimensions and positioning, specified arsenic structure elements, navigation menus, oregon representation galleries.
Existent-Planet Examples and Lawsuit Research
Ideate gathering an representation audience. Utilizing show: inline-artifact for all representation permits you to fit accordant dimensions and spacing, creating a single grid format. This wouldn’t beryllium imaginable with show: inline.
Different applicable illustration is creating a horizontal navigation card. By making use of show: inline-artifact to all card point, you tin power their width, tallness, and spacing, ensuing successful a neatly organized horizontal navigation barroom. See a lawsuit survey wherever a web site switched from utilizing floats to inline-artifact for their navigation, simplifying their CSS and bettering leaf burden instances. This demonstrates the applicable advantages of knowing these show settings.
Moreover, integrating interactive components, similar buttons styled with inline-artifact, inside kinds oregon another contented areas gives better power complete their placement and alignment. This enhanced power improves the person education by making interactive components much predictable and accessible.
[Infographic illustrating the variations betwixt inline and inline-artifact]
- Usage inline for matter-flat components.
- Usage inline-artifact for structure parts.
- Place the component you privation to kind.
- Take betwixt inline oregon inline-artifact primarily based connected your format wants.
- Use the chosen show place successful your CSS.
Larn much astir CSS Show properties.Outer Sources:
Featured Snippet: The cardinal quality betwixt show: inline and show: inline-artifact lies successful their dealing with of width and tallness. Piece inline ignores these properties, inline-artifact respects them, permitting for much exact power complete component dimensions and structure.
FAQ
Q: Tin I use margins to inline parts?
A: Sure, however lone horizontal margins are revered. Vertical margins are ignored.
Mastering the quality betwixt show: inline and show: inline-artifact is indispensable for immoderate net developer. By knowing their alone traits, you tin make much dynamic and responsive layouts. Commencement experimenting with these properties successful your initiatives and unlock the afloat possible of CSS styling. Research additional styling choices and precocious format methods to heighten your internet improvement expertise. See diving deeper into flexbox and grid for equal much almighty structure power.
Question & Answer :
I searched everyplace, the about elaborate mentation tells maine inline-artifact is positioned arsenic inline, however behaves similar artifact. However it does not explicate what precisely “behave arsenic a artifact” means. Is it immoderate particular characteristic?
An illustration would beryllium an equal amended reply. Acknowledgment.
Inline components:
- regard near & correct margins and padding, however not apical & bottommost
- can’t person a width and tallness fit
- let another parts to be to their near and correct.
- seat precise crucial broadside notes connected this present.
Artifact components:
- regard each of these
- unit a formation interruption last the artifact component
- acquires afloat-width if width not outlined
Inline-artifact parts:
- let another components to be to their near and correct
- regard apical & bottommost margins and padding
- regard tallness and width
From W3Schools:
- An inline component has nary formation interruption earlier oregon last it, and it tolerates HTML components adjacent to it.
- A artifact component has any whitespace supra and beneath it and does not tolerate immoderate HTML parts adjacent to it.
- An inline-artifact component is positioned arsenic an inline component (connected the aforesaid formation arsenic adjoining contented), however it behaves arsenic a artifact component.
Once you visualize this, it appears similar this:

The representation is taken from this leaf, which besides talks any much astir this taxable.